# Break-Glass Access — InvoForge Renderer

Plugin authors normally interact with the InvoForge PDF renderer through the sandboxed plugin API only. Break-glass access exists solely for incidents where a malformed plugin corrupts the render queue and the sandbox cannot be reached. Request approval from the on-call steward first; all break-glass sessions are logged and reviewed within 24 hours. Once approval is granted, unlock the emergency console using the recovery passphrase that appears immediately below.

recovery phrase for yawif-hahif: druys-kelius-ralax-raliel

### Step 4: Stabilize the integration tests

Heads up: the Tollgate payments suite is flaky mostly because tests share one sandbox ledger. Before migrating, give each test run its own namespace and bump the settlement poll timeout — the old default is way too tight. Once that's in place, reruns should drop to near zero. The test harness picks up these configuration values at startup.

config for hahip-yajep:
holix:
  log_level: error
  metrics_host: metrics.holix.qorvellabs.internal
  pin: 9600
  pool_size: 8

Wiki — Managers Only: Lumen Tier Overview

Quick summary for the board on Quillford's new Lumen tier: it sits between Standard and Apex, targets mid-size shops, and bundles priority support with the analytics add-on. Early pilot feedback is strong, pricing still under wraps. Keep this off public channels. The confidential launch plan sits just below.

management briefing: Silmirek Group is in early talks to buy Oliysix Group for about $124.4 million. The Briath launch date is December 14, and nothing goes to the press before then. Legal wants the Sildorax Logistics term sheet withdrawn before May 4.

When a session is created in Quellport, the user's locale is captured once and cached for the session lifetime. All timestamps rendered by the Veltrane dashboard must pass through the locale-aware formatter; never call the raw epoch renderer directly, as it ignores the cached locale and defaults to the Harlow Ridge server timezone. If you see mixed date formats during an incident, flush the locale cache before restarting. To query the session-locale service during triage, authenticate with the token below.

login token, yajeg-fawif: eyJhbGciOiJIUzI1NiIsInR5cCI6IkpXVCJ9.eyJzdWIiOiIEdPQYnZXaZIn0.HSRTnYZBx0Qc